History of the T-Mac Line
The Adidas T-Mac series debuted in the early 2000s, quickly becoming synonymous with Tracy McGrady’s dynamic playing style. With his impressive scoring ability and unique flair on the court, the shoes were designed to enhance performance while reflecting McGrady’s personamicrosoft office online. Over the years, various models have been released, each iteration bringing new technologies and designs to the forefront.
